“My sweet, you are a spark… a huge Zippo lighter.” A year ago, Andy was a peaceful family man, a model philologist at Harrison University. Now he is a hunted man – and, worse, his daughter Charlie is also being hunted.
Charlie is a cute little girl with pigtails, happy and healthy, but she possesses a terrifying gift. It’s a gift she doesn’t want – because it gives her powers she cannot control – and every night before she sleeps, she prays not to have it when she wakes up. However, there are some who find this gift particularly useful, and they are determined to do anything to find her and gain control of her powers – or to eliminate her...
Firestarter was one of Stephen King's earliest novels, adapted into film by Dino de Laurentiis, and is being published for the first time in Greek!
Stephen King is one of the most significant writers of our time. He has written over 50 novels, 200 short stories and essays, with sales exceeding 350,000,000 copies. His works, many of which have been made into films or series, include Carrie, It, Salem's Lot, The Crow, Skeleton Crew, the epic Dark Tower series, The Shining, The Green Mile, Misery, Stand by Me, Hearts in Atlantis, The Dome.
He has been honored with the Bram Stoker and Locus awards, by the British, American and International Horror Writers Associations, with the Medal for Distinguished Contribution to American Letters and with the National Medal of Arts from the USA, while in 2016 he was honored by the Library of Congress for the Totality of His Work.
